So I've posted here before. Last time looking for support on quitting an oxycodone addiction. To say the least I became a statistic, or a cliche you might say and went down the rabbit hole of heroin. All the way to the point i was shooting it from October 2015 - Jan 2016. Couldn't do it any longer and decided once again to quit. I realized I just couldn't do it cold turkey so I stacked up on suboxone 8mg sublingual strips and started a tapering process. Started with a whole strip on day one and on the last day (yesterday 9am February 13th) was only taking a piece of a piece basically. I couldn't tell you the dosage but it was a very very small piece. So now it has been 37 hours without a dose and of course because of the half life I feel fine, but does anyone have an idea of what to expect here in the next few days? I have been on suboxone for a total of 23 days. If anyone can shed some light that would be great. Thank you.

Suboxone withdrawal lasts awhile, however it is not as intense as a cold turkey heroin or morphine withdrawal. You tapered which is an excellent thing. You also only used it for a month which is an amazing thing as well... You have successfully limited your withdrawals.

I think the two worst symptoms you will experience are going to be sleeplessness and anxiety. These can both be combated with some benzos or gabapentin. Just remember that around the thirty and sixty day marks you may experience a resurgence in PAWS and need a little extra support.
